those brackets hold 6 1/2s not 5 1/4s. If your front doors have 5 1/4s you can also get ex/si front door plates that will hold 6 1/2s. then you'll have 6 1/2s all the way around. also if you get those rear brackets the si came with different inner quarter panel inserts that has a speaker grill in it, to replace the solid one that came in hatches without rear speakers. hope this helps.

also unless your going to use the factory rear speakers or the honda optional equipment speakers(pioneer) you can go to best buy and get the metra harnesses ($5.99) that plug into the factory speaker wire thats in the quarter panel, then you dont have to cut/splice/t-tap/schotlock/tape/solder or anything else, just plug em in.

You don't need to buy the si brackets to install 6 1/2's in the front. All you have to do is cut the back out of the plastic cups that hold the speakers and then they bolt right up. This is what most stereo install shops do.
